Methoxymethyltrichlorosilane, systematically known as trichloro(methoxymethyl)silane, is characterized by its clear liquid appearance and a molecular weight of 179.5 g/mol. The presence of three highly reactive chlorine atoms on the silicon center allows it to readily undergo condensation reactions, a key property exploited in the synthesis of polysiloxanes and other silicon-based polymers. These materials are the backbone of many industries, renowned for their thermal stability, electrical insulation properties, and flexibility, making them ideal for sealants, adhesives, and specialized coatings.

The utility of Methoxymethyltrichlorosilane extends beyond basic polymer formation. It serves as a versatile chemical intermediate, enabling chemists to modify the properties of organic molecules or to create novel organosilicon structures. This capability is highly valued in sectors such as electronics, where specialized silicon compounds are used in passivation layers and dielectric materials, and in the pharmaceutical industry for creating advanced drug delivery systems.
